Magnets are objects or materials that produce a magnetic field, attracting ferromagnetic materials like iron. In education, teaching about magnets involves exploring concepts such as magnetic forces, poles, fields, and practical applications. Understanding magnets helps students grasp fundamental principles in physics, including electromagnetism and material properties. Educational resources on magnets often include experiments demonstrating attraction and repulsion, magnetic field patterns with iron filings, and real-world uses such as in compasses and electric motors.
